- Heat a large cast-iron skillet over medium-high heat for 20 minutes.
- Gently mix the chuck and sirloin together in a large bowl, making sure not to overwork the mixture.
- Combine the paprika, brown sugar, cayenne, coriander, cumin, garlic powder, mustard powder and onion powder in a small bowl. Sprinkle the spice mixture over the beef along with the Worcestershire sauce and fold gently to combine. Form the beef into 4 3/4-inch-thick patties, each about 4-inches in diameter. Sprinkle them generously with salt and a pepper.
- Put the patties in the hot skillet (do not press down with a spatula). When the patties are seared and browned on one side, about 3 1/2 minutes, flip and cook on the other side until browned and the burgers are medium-rare, about 3 1/2 minutes more.
- Put the burgers on buns and top with coleslaw and serve with potato chips if using.

BAR-B-QUE HAMBURGER SURPRISE
Steps:
- Combine ketchup, A-1 sauce, Worchestershire sauce, and brown sugar in a small bowl until well blended and set aside. Combine ground beef, chopped onion, egg, bread crumbs and seasoned salt. Mix well. Form 4 equal patties. Take one cube of cheddar cheese and put in middle of hamburger patty. Form patty around cheese and seal. Put hamburger patties on hot grill. Grill to your desire doneness. 7 minutes before the hamburgers are done, take the bar-b-que sauce and brush liberally on each hamburger patty. Wait about 3 1/2 minutes and flip hamburgers and brush the other side with the bar-b-que sauce. You can use the remaining sauce to serve as a condiment.

Steps:
- In a medium bowl, mix the ground beef, oats, milk, 2 tablespoons minced onion, salt, and pepper. Let stand for a few minutes until milk is absorbed, and shape into 8 patties.
- In a small bowl, thoroughly mix the Worcestershire sauce, vinegar, sugar, ketchup, and 1/4 cup chopped onion; set aside.
- Heat the oil in a medium skillet over medium heat, and fry the patties until brown on both sides. Pour the sauce in with the patties, and reduce heat. Continue cooking about 15 minutes.
